Razom Summer University: students from BSR and Ukraine
The Razom Summer University programme focused on crisis management, resilience-building, and societal security, with particular attention to the links between the Baltic Sea Region and Ukraine in today’s security context.  Over the course of five days, participants joined in lectures, workshops, and practical group exercises. 23rd PA Secure Steering Group Meeting in Tallinn: Shaping Priorities for a Safer Baltic Sea Region
On 8–9 April 2025, the 23rd PA Secure Steering Group Meeting took place in Tallinn, bringing together 20 experts from 9 countries. The meeting was chaired by the Estonian Rescue Board.
